read the passage from \the beginnings of the maasai.\ these cattle are sacred, because they are actually a divine gift from the sky god, enkai. our tribe makes a living by caring for the cattle, feeding them, and protecting them. what is the purpose of this passage?
- to explain the supernatural being enkai
- to explain where the tribe comes from
- to explain why the culture honors cattle
- to explain how enkai cares for the cattle
Brief Explanations
The passage states that cattle are sacred as they are a divine gift from Enkai, and the tribe's livelihood depends on caring for them. We analyze each option:
- The first option is incorrect as the passage isn't mainly about explaining Enkai as a supernatural being.
- The second option is wrong as the passage doesn't focus on the tribe's origin.
- The third option is correct because the passage explains the reason (divine gift, tribe's livelihood tied to them) why the culture holds cattle in high regard (honors them).
- The fourth option is incorrect as the passage doesn't explain how Enkai cares for the cattle, but rather why the tribe honors cattle.
